Original artwork description:

A cheerful robin with its bright orange red chest sings the joy of a new season,
symbolizing the quiet beauty of nature amid spring.

Hand-signed on the front, this piece is painted with professional-grade Winsor & Newton watercolors on high-quality hahnemuhle paper.

Size: 21 x 29 cm
Unframed: Sold without a frame.

The artwork will be carefully packaged in a sturdy cardboard envelope and comes with a certificate of authenticity.

Materials used:

Hahnemuhle watercolour paper , Winsor & Newton Artist Grade Paints
